Impact drivers are ideal for woodworking applications

One of the biggest advantages of impact drivers for woodworking is their ability to handle softer fasteners, such as brass screws, without shearing off their heads. This makes them a great choice for driving screws into wood, as they can provide the necessary power without damaging the screws.

Impact drivers also offer several other benefits for woodworking:

  • They require less arm strength for tough drilling and driving tasks, making it easier to work with wood for extended periods.
  • They produce fewer stripped screw heads, resulting in a cleaner and more efficient woodworking experience.
  • They are excellent for assembling machines and tool stands, which often involve working with wood.
  • The short, powerful turns in impact mode make fastener-depth control easier, ensuring precise results when working with wood.
  • They can be used for drilling with small-diameter bits (less than 3/4"), as the impact function doesn't kick in unless the wood proves tough.
  • They are perfect for drilling with large-diameter bits because the impact function prevents binding that is common with drills.

When deciding whether to use an impact driver for woodworking, it's important to consider some potential drawbacks as well:

  • Impact hammering creates loud noise, so hearing protection is necessary.
  • High speeds, especially with 18-volt models, can make them challenging to control and require a steep learning curve.
  • They only work with 1/4" hex-shank bits, which can be a detriment for small-diameter drilling as these bits tend to be of lesser quality.
  • It can be difficult to gauge screw depth when working in "blind" situations, such as inside cabinets or pocket holes.
  • High torque can twist off screws if pilot holes are too tight or you drive screws too deep, so caution is needed.

Overall, impact drivers can be a valuable tool for woodworking applications, providing high torque, ease of use, and precision when working with wood. They complement cordless drills nicely and are worth considering for any woodworker's toolkit.

Impact wrenches are reserved for automotive purposes

Impact wrenches are powerful tools that deliver high torque output with minimal effort. They are specifically designed to loosen or tighten bolts and nuts that are challenging to turn by hand. While impact drivers are great for situations where standard drills lack sufficient power, impact wrenches are often overkill for such tasks.

Historically, impact wrenches were predominantly pneumatic, or air-powered, which made them the domain of professional mechanics. However, with advancements in battery technology, battery-powered impact wrenches have become a viable alternative. These cordless impact wrenches offer greater mobility and convenience, eliminating the need for a cumbersome air compressor.

Impact wrenches are commonly used in automotive repairs, making tasks like changing car tires much easier. They are also valuable in construction projects, heavy equipment maintenance, and even home and DIY projects. Their ability to generate high torque makes them ideal for assembling metal frameworks, bolting heavy components, and tightening large fasteners.

For those who work with automobiles, industrial machinery, or heavy machinery in agriculture or manufacturing, an impact wrench is a must-have tool. It provides the necessary torque to break seized nuts and bolts, saving time and effort.

In summary, impact wrenches are particularly useful for automotive and mechanical applications, where their high torque output simplifies tasks involving stubborn fasteners. While impact drivers have their place in woodworking and light automotive work, impact wrenches are in a league of their own when it comes to tackling high-torque projects.

Impact wrenches are heavier, bulkier, and more powerful than impact drivers

Impact drivers, on the other hand, are more commonly used for smaller DIY projects and tasks at home. They are versatile and easier to use, offering more control and precision for tasks such as driving screws into wood or metal. Impact drivers are also suitable for situations where standard drills lack sufficient power but impact wrenches are excessive.

The primary distinction between the two tools lies in their power and uses. An impact wrench operates similarly to an impact driver but with greater force. It uses square socket bits to loosen and fasten nuts and bolts, whereas an impact driver primarily uses hex bits for driving screws.

The impact wrench provides more torque but at a lower RPM, while the impact driver offers higher RPM with less torque. Specifically, an impact wrench can generate more than seven times the power of an impact driver. This additional power from the wrench can cause damage when used in residential settings, such as overtightening short screws.

In terms of speed, an impact wrench typically operates at less than 2000 RPM, while an impact driver can reach speeds of up to 3600 RPM. However, it is important to note that the speed can vary within each tool category as well.

When choosing between an impact driver and an impact wrench, consider the specific requirements of your project. If you are working on automobiles or industrial machinery that necessitates the removal or fastening of nuts and bolts, an impact wrench will provide the required torque. On the other hand, if your task involves driving screws at a job site or for a DIY project, an impact driver will offer the speed and power needed to efficiently bury those screws.

Impact drivers are more compact and convenient than impact wrenches

When it comes to impact drivers vs impact wrenches, the former takes the lead in compactness and convenience.

Impact drivers are designed for driving screws and bolts with high torque and precision. They are mostly used to drill in or remove long screws from a variety of materials. They are smaller, more comfortable to use, and packed with power. They are also more lightweight and compact, making them perfect for tight spaces where an impact wrench would be too bulky.

On the other hand, impact wrenches are bulkier and heavier, designed for loosening and tightening nuts and bolts. They are perfect for heavy-duty tasks like changing tires, working on heavy machinery, or removing stubborn lug nuts from a car's wheel.

Impact drivers are ideal for situations where standard drills lack power, but impact wrenches are excessive. Over the years, impact drivers have become smaller and smaller, delivering more torque than standard drills, and are much more convenient than changing out the bit on a drill. For instance, the Milwaukee SURGE 12-Volt Lithium-Ion Brushless Cordless 1/4 in. Hex Impact Driver Compact Kit is smaller than any other 12v equivalent at 7.8” tall and 5.2” wide.

While impact wrenches have also become significantly smaller, they are still bulkier compared to impact drivers. For example, the Milwaukee FUEL12-Volt Lithium-Ion Brushless Cordless Stubby 3/8 in. Impact Wrench is extremely compact at 4.8” wide and 7.8” tall.

In terms of power source, most impact drivers are battery-operated, making them flexible and highly portable. Impact wrenches, on the other hand, come in both corded and cordless varieties. Corded impact wrenches provide consistent power for intense tasks but restrict movement due to the length of the extension cord. Cordless impact wrenches offer the same mobility as impact drivers but usually have shorter battery lives due to higher power consumption.

Overall, impact drivers are more compact and convenient than impact wrenches, making them a better choice for light-duty work and projects involving dozens of screws in tight spaces.

Impact drivers are ideal for driving screws, while impact wrenches are used for loosening or tightening nuts and bolts

Impact drivers and impact wrenches are both powerful tools that can help with a variety of tough projects. However, they are designed for different purposes.

Impact drivers are ideal for driving screws. They are great for situations where standard drills don't have enough power. They feature a drive that can accommodate 1/4" hex bits, which is perfect for fastening different types of screws. They are also capable of drilling with compatible bits. Impact drivers usually have a 1/4" hex drive socket, but they can be converted to a 1/2" square drive with an adapter to accept socket wrenches and impact sockets.

On the other hand, impact wrenches are used for loosening or tightening nuts and bolts. They are typically heavier and bulkier than impact drivers and produce a lot more power (torque). Impact wrenches use a square drive, usually 1/2", and are made for loosening and fastening sockets. They are also available in 1/4" and 3/8" square drives. The force created by impact wrenches is measured in foot-pounds (ft-lbs), while impact drivers are measured in inch-pounds (in-lbs).

When it comes to power and torque, impact wrenches usually offer more than impact drivers. Impact drivers that exceed 2000 in-lbs of torque (167 ft-lbs) are considered good primary tools for professional use. Impact wrenches, on the other hand, start around 100 ft-lbs (1200 in-lbs) and can go well over 1000 ft-lbs (12,000 in-lbs) of torque.

In terms of speed, impact drivers tend to have higher speeds, maxing out at around 3600 RPM or more. A good cordless impact wrench is often under 2000 RPM, while a mid-torque air impact wrench can reach 8,000 RPM or more.

While both tools have their own unique purposes, it's important to note that there are some adapters available that can be used with impact drivers and impact wrenches to work with different types of fasteners. However, using too much or too little power can damage the fastener or the tool itself.
